PANews reported on April 8 that according to SoSoValue data, on April 7, Eastern Time, Bitcoin spot ETFs had a total net outflow of $109 million in a single day, with capital outflows for three consecutive days. Among them, Grayscale GBTC had a net outflow of $74,006,800 in a single day, with a cumulative outflow of $22,695 million; BTCO had a net outflow of $12,860,600. The current total net asset value of BTC spot ETFs is $87,859 million, accounting for 5.61% of the total market value of Bitcoin.
